Province Of Pennsylvania
The
Province of Pennsylvania
, better known to Americans as
Pennsylvania Colony
, was a
North America
colony granted to
William Penn
in
1681
by
King Charles II of England
. It was also sometimes called the
Quaker Province
because of the founder's religion, the
Society of Friends
, better known as the "Quakers." One of the
Middle Colonies
, it later joined the
United States
as
Pennsylvania
. Pennsylvania was a
proprietary colony
. The historic
Mason-Dixon line
was drawn in 1763, while Pennsylvania and the neighboring
Province of Maryland
were still colonies. The three counties of the
Delaware Colony
were originally part of the Province of Pennsylvania.
